If I buy something and don't want it released to the general public, something that is entirely mine. Something that I purchased with my money, for me to enjoy and entertain myself and possibly others with. No, I don't want someone else to be able to take that enjoyment and exclusivity away from me. I contracted someone to make that piece, not only is it a disrespect to my ownership, but to the artist(s) who produced it for me. I may or may not have the time, patience, desire, the effort for that matter to make something myself or in a style I wanted to have such an item in. If I can only do stick figures, yet I want something done by say BluntKatana than I'm very much so willing to inquire his services. I'd rather have someone who can get the job done in a reasonable time and get the product I want than to spend potentially hundreds of hours figuring something out that I have no clue of where to even begin. So seeing someone take effort put in to get the money, and even more over the effort it took to produce it and tarnish it by simply stealing it is an insult.
Creator Perspective:
It's my art. My rules with what gets to happen to it, unless I sell the design to someone else with full rites to it. No one has the right to take that from me outright. I may even be using a piece I made entirely as a showcase or entry to my own portfolio for my services. Having someone abuse that is outright distasteful and harmful to me. They may use that piece in ways I had no intention of doing, or worse use it as a means to claim it's there's and try to boost themselves or further worse scam my would-be customers. That's not okay!

But now if you buy an avatar to somebody else, you never know if he will ever decid to screw you up and update it as a stupid cube, or simply delete it... of course he cant do that if you get your "delivery" trough a unity package prefab...
Your avatars are literally being placed into everyone's PCs, so no matter if you find a way to prevent loading it off the official server, there would always be someone who will just "unpack" your avatar at his PC, and reupload it as their own.
If you're so bothered with avatar copying, I suggest you to work out a thick skin for that kind of stuff, because it won't stop, anyway.
He mentions it being left on people's PCs. It's apart of game design in general. Usually they are in the cache files, under appdata. Ultimately, the encryption (if any) is worked through and, while tough, those with enough time on their hands will be able to get around it.
